Lawn mowing prices in Fingal

General guide — mowing is priced by lawn size and condition. Request a quote above for an exact figure.

Small lawn (under 150m²) $45 – $100
Medium lawn (150 – 500m²) $65 – $150
Large lawn (500m²+) $90 – $210
Edging & line-trimming add $20 – $70
Hedge trimming from $60
Fortnightly maintenance plan $60 – $150 per visit

Guide figures cross-checked against Australian market pricing (July 2026): Airtasker, ServiceTasker, WhatsTheDamage.
